Move the definitions of struct dm_target_io, struct dm_io and the bits of the flags field of struct mapped_device from dm.c to dm-core.h to make them usable from dm-zone.c. For the same reason, declare dec_pending() in dm-core.h after renaming it to dm_io_dec_pending(). And for symmetry of the function names, introduce the inline helper dm_io_inc_pending() instead of directly using atomic_inc() calls.
